Definition

Deadhearted: lacking enthusiasm, emotion, or hope; emotionally indifferent or despondent.

Deadhearted sentence examples

  1. His deadhearted response to the news left everyone in the room feeling uneasy.
  2. After years of disappointment, she had become deadhearted toward the idea of love.
  3. The team played with a deadhearted attitude, showing little enthusiasm for the game.
  4. Despite the beauty of the sunset, he remained deadhearted, consumed by his thoughts.
  5. Her deadhearted laughter echoed in the empty hall, a stark contrast to the joy that used to fill it.
